National Strategic Partnerships Manager
3 weeks ago
#LI-JC1
Join us as a National Strategic Partnership Manager to play a key leadership role that will drive business growth.
AIG Australia is a leading provider of insurance products and services for commercial and personal insurance customers. It includes one of the world’s most far-reaching property casualty networks. AIG’s General Insurance offers a broad range of products to customers through a diversified, multichannel distribution network. Operating for more than 50 years, AIG has established a reputation as a leading insurer and ally to our multinational, corporate and SME clients.
Make your mark in Client and Broker Engagement
Our Client and Broker Engagement (CBE) team manages AIG’s major client relationships across all product lines, as well as driving new business activity. The team serves major clients and broker partners through an elevated, personalized experience - our client-centric framework drives a consistent experience and best practice, while allowing flexibility to meet the client’s needs.
How you will create an impact
**Key accountabilities will include but not limited to**:
You will be responsible for management of specific national and regional key partnerships, developing strategic partnering as aligned to our growth aspiration.
You will work in collaboration with the broader CBE team, Underwriting and Claims teams.
You will work closely with the NSW/ACT GM and key stakeholders to drive local strategy and execution of key national initiatives.
You will work closely with the broader CBE team to ensure consistency in addition to sharing best practise and innovation.
You will bring a strong client lens
You will be able to work with key business partners, operating within critical strategic frameworks and principals to ensure governance and profitability business success.
What you’ll need to succeed
Demonstrated insurance experience with tertiary education preferred however not essential
Excellent communication skills
Proven insurance business development background
Commercial/SME market experience preferred however not essential
Ability to manage within a matrix management structure
Existing broker and client relationships preferred
Demonstrable strategic planning, execution, and organisational partnering capability
Strategic and high-performance mindset
Drive for Profitable Results
Innovative and digitally adept
Collaborate and Influence
Communicate with Impact
Aligned to a culture of Integrity & Diversity
